计算机网络概述
2018-09-08 本文已影响8人
sunorign
一、计算机网络基本概念
计算机网络 = 通信技术 + 计算技术

计算机网络就是一种通信网络
二、计算机网络定义
计算机网络就是互连、自治的计算机集合
- 自治:无主从关系
-
互连:计算机通过通信链路实现数据的双向流通
互连的计算机
三、问题:距离远、数量大如何保证互连?
通过交换网络互连主机

四、什么是 Internet
由两个角度来阐释什么是 Internet 。
4.1 由组成细节来看 Internet
它是全球最大的互联网,那它是怎么互连在一起的呢?其实是是许多个 ISP(Internet Service Provider)即互联网服务提供商相互连接。因此也称之为网络的网络。

- 计算机设备集合(PC、服务器、无线笔记本)
- 主机(hosts)= 端系统(end System)
- 运行各种网络应用
- 通信链路(无线链路、有线链路)
- 光纤、铜缆、无线电、卫星...
- 分组交换:转发分组(数据包)
- 路由器(router)和交换机(switches)
4.2 由服务的角度看 Internet
- 为网络应用提供通信服务的通信基础设施
- Web,VoIp,email,网络游戏,电子商务,社交网络...
- 为网络应用提供应用编程接口(API)
- 支持应用程序“连接” Internet,发送/接收数据